Shi Lian is a scholar working on Molecular Biology, Dermatology and Cell Biology. According to data from OpenAlex, Shi Lian has authored 49 papers receiving a total of 658 ind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Molecular Biology, 12 papers in Dermatology and 8 papers in Cell Biology. Recurrent topics in Shi Lian's work include Skin Protection and Aging (7 papers), melanin and skin pigmentation (7 papers) and Biochemical Analysis and Sensing Techniques (5 papers). Shi Lian is often cited by papers focused on Skin Protection and Aging (7 papers), melanin and skin pigmentation (7 papers) and Biochemical Analysis and Sensing Techniques (5 papers). Shi Lian collaborates with scholars based in China, United Kingdom and United States. Shi Lian's co-authors include Aihua Wei, Xiao Chang, Wei Zhu, Wei Li, Haiping Zhang, Wei Zhu, Bing Liang, Nan Kang, Yong Sun and Yuanyuan Li and has published in prestigious journals such as Biochemical and Biophysical Research Communications, Frontiers in Immunology and Frontiers in Microbiology.
